Hello, is it normally for my pH to increase from lets say 7.2 to 7.6 in a day? been happening alot and been using a ton of acid...

Also my water tastes very weird its like salty but not really, hard to explain, but it tastes funny. Here are my test results from saturday:

FC 1.0 (working on this increased % on chlorination)
pH 7.2
TA 50
CH 350
CYA 40
Salt 3200

Yes it may be normal in a newer plaster pool, water with moderate to high Total Alkalynity and also a waterfall feature or attached spa spill-over. Do you use a test kit and know your TA ppm? I see you run a SWCG so your salty water taste makes perfect sense.
